Output 16f629fd4c7c346fe6f60a3b4e8453600153eb24e72c78c0c7c88d4c87198ea3:2

value
18238029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1c13dcdc1a78c51d6b78b7175bb203d7bce1695 OP_EQUAL
address
3GSJD5TpuYzgAuEPogtbrSBGpG4QKW62L6
transaction
16f629fd4c7c346fe6f60a3b4e8453600153eb24e72c78c0c7c88d4c87198ea3